Solar Panel Power Output
Solar panels harness Electrical power from sunlight and change it into electricity through the photovoltaic outcome. But their efficiency isn’t frequent—it depends upon A variety of disorders.
Efficiency charges: Most solar panels available today operate amongst fifteen% and 22% effectiveness.
Sunlight availability: The amount of sunshine within a presented space—calculated as solar irradiance—has become the strongest predictors of performance.
Panel orientation and tilt: Panels must encounter the correct path (generally south inside the Northern Hemisphere) and become angled accurately to maximise exposure.
Temperature and cleanliness: Dust or grime, together with extremely superior temperatures, can lower effectiveness.
The amount of Vitality Can They Create?
A normal residential solar panel provides all around two kWh of electrical power each day, according to the location and time of yr. A bigger system of about 5 kW in ability—commonly located on family properties—can deliver about 6,000 to 8,000 kWh every year, which is usually plenty of to cover the complete electric power requires of the domestic.

Wind Turbines: Scale and Performance
Wind turbines operate by converting the kinetic Electrical power of wind into electric power. Not like photo voltaic panels, which might be comparatively predictable in output, wind turbines count greatly on place and environmental consistency.
Key Components Affecting Wind Strength Production
Wind speed and regularity: Wind turbines require continual wind to provide proficiently. Speeds between 12–25 m/s are excellent.
Turbine sizing and height: Taller turbines catch stronger winds, even though larger sized blades crank out more electrical energy.
Geography: Offshore turbines are inclined to outperform Those people on land because of additional reliable wind conditions.
Technologies and upkeep: Superior Handle techniques and typical upkeep keep overall performance at peak levels.
How Much Electric power Can a Wind Turbine Crank out?
An onshore wind turbine generally creates six to 7 million kWh on a yearly basis, when a larger offshore turbine can exceed 10 million kWh per year. That’s more than enough to electricity among one,five hundred to 2,500 households, dependant upon regional use stages.

What establishes the output of a wind turbine?
Wind turbine productiveness depends upon quite a few environmental and specialized things:
Wind speed: The most crucial variable; turbines execute most effective among 12 more info and twenty five metres for every next. Speeds which can be far too reduced won’t make ability, although speeds higher than the protection limit (commonly 25 m/s) can set off automatic shutdowns.
Turbine sizing: Bigger turbines with for a longer time blades capture far more wind and make additional energy.
Turbine peak: Taller towers can accessibility far more stable and quicker wind currents.
Geographic place: Coastal locations, high-altitude locations, and offshore web-sites commonly give optimum wind circumstances.
Air density: Higher air density (affected by altitude and temperature) increases efficiency.
Is photo voltaic or wind Vitality more successful?
Efficiency depends on the context of use. Solar panels Have got a decrease energy conversion effectiveness than wind turbines—typically 15–22% compared to wind turbines that can get to 35–forty five% under ideal conditions. Even so, photo voltaic panels tend to be more predictable in efficiency and simpler to deploy in urban or residential configurations. Wind turbines, while far more get more info successful, require greater Areas and therefore are far better suited to rural or offshore environments.

Do solar panels and wind turbines do the job all through negative weather?
Solar panels however Focus on cloudy days, although output is reduced. They do not crank out electricity during the night time without the need of battery storage.
Wind turbines function during overcast problems but should shut down for the duration of extreme wind speeds to stop mechanical injury.
Getting both devices may also help offset one another’s restrictions, making certain additional steady Strength output All year long.
